Got an invite to Bournemouth Helicopters evening BBQ on Sunday, with permission to fly my heli's for those in attendance (About 100+)
Thought it would be a great oportunity to test out my new night rig.
This is a Home brew night flying setup using 12V LED strips from Hobbyking and some custom Radix night blades that I bought about 18 months ago, but havnt had a chance to try.
LED strip can be cut and then wire soldered to the cut lengths to daisy chain them. Very simple to do, but a little time consuming.
Very bright and good orientation for the whole heli especially as the blades had been built with different LED coulors top and bottom.
